F#24, 5555 2nd St S.E. Calgary, AB Canada T2H 2W4

Best-Glass-Cleaning-Strategies-and-Cleaners

Best Glass Cleaning Strategies and Cleaners - House of Mirrors - Mirrors and Glass Calgary - Featured Image

Best Glass Cleaning Strategies and Cleaners – House of Mirrors – Mirrors and Glass Calgary – Featured Image